

Managed firewalls 'driving security services market'
08 Jul 2008
About half of all revenue in the security services sector is now from managed firewalls, according to research from Infonetics.
The organisation reveals that expenditure on content security services is expected to triple in the four-year period from 2007 to 2011.
Smaller firms are predicted to represent an increasing share of the market, up from their current position as forming 22 per cent of all budgetary allocations.
Meanwhile, larger businesses are anticipated by the analyst to contribute a correspondingly diminished amount of revenues to the sector, down from the 44 per cent of expenditure which came from larger companies in 2007.
Jeff Wilson, principal network security analyst at Infonetics, notes that "productivity improvements and cost savings" continue to drive uptake of managed security services.
Fellow analyst Gartner recently published statistics indicating a 20 per cent year-on-year increase in expenditure on security software by firms in order to maintain regulatory compliance and decrease the risk of data leakage..
